October 30, 1990
Baseball
Boston Red Sox -- Waived OF Dwight Evans for purpose of giving him his unconditional release.
Cleveland Indians -- Named Jay Robertson scouting supervisor, and Jerry Laputa and Mark Germann scouts. Announced IF Tom Brookens has filed for free agency.
Kansas City Royals -- Announced 2B Frank White has filed for free agency.
Montreal Expos -- Exercised option on outfielder Tim Raines' 1992 contract.
Pittsburgh Pirates -- Announced P Doug Bair has filed for free agency.
Basketball
Denver Nuggets -- Waived G Jim Farmer.
Detroit Pistons -- Released G John McIntyre.
Minnesota Timberwolves -- Waived G Leon Wood and G Anthony Bowie.
Philadelphia 76ers -- Signed F Jayson Williams.
College
Louisville -- Announced QB Browning Nagle will retain his eligibility for rest of season.
Pace -- Named Steven Weiss ice hockey coach.
Southern California -- Reinstated QB Todd Marinovich, who was suspended for Saturday's game with Arizona State for missing classes.
Football
Detroit Lions -- Signed LB Chris Spielman and S William White to two-year contract extensions. Signed QB Rodney Peete to one-year extension.
Los Angeles Raiders -- Signed LB Bruce Klostermann. Released TE Ken Whisenhunt. Placed DL Tim Rother on injured reserve with foot injury.
Minnesota Vikings -- Elected Roger Headrick, former executive at Pillsbury Co. and Exxon Corp., to succeed Mike Lynn as president and chief executive officer, effective Jan. 1.
New England Patriots -- Placed CB and special teams player Eric Coleman on injured reserve. Signed RB Marvin Allen.
San Francisco 49ers -- Announced WR Mike Sherrard will be lost for rest of season to recover from broken right leg.
Hockey
Boston Bruins -- Assigned G Norm Foster to Cape Breton.
Hartford Whalers -- Announced D Dave Babych has been lost for three months to recover from wrist surgery.
Detroit Red Wings -- Assigned D Bob Wilkie to Adirondack (AHL).
Pittsburgh Penguins -- Assigned D Jim Paek to Canadian National team.
Toronto Maple Leafs -- Named assistant coach Tom Watt to replace Doug Carpenter as head coach.
Soccer

ASL -- Maryland Bays and Washington Stars merged. Washington Diplomats franchise folded.
Tennis
TeamTennis -- Announced Jimmy Connors and Martina Navratilova have signed multiyear contracts to play in league next year.
